# Architecture Decision Records (ADR)
|
||||
|
||||
This is a location to record all high-level architecture decisions in the cosmos-sdk project.
|
||||
|
||||
You can read more about the ADR concept in this [blog post](https://product.reverb.com/documenting-architecture-decisions-the-reverb-way-a3563bb24bd0#.78xhdix6t).
|
||||
|
||||
An ADR should provide:
|
||||
|
||||
- Context on the relevant goals and the current state
|
||||
- Proposed changes to achieve the goals
|
||||
- Summary of pros and cons
|
||||
- References
|
||||
- Changelog
|
||||
|
||||
Note the distinction between an ADR and a spec. The ADR provides the context, intuition, reasoning, and
|
||||
justification for a change in architecture, or for the architecture of something
|
||||
new. The spec is much more compressed and streamlined summary of everything as
|
||||
it stands today.
|
||||
|
||||
If recorded decisions turned out to be lacking, convene a discussion, record the new decisions here, and then modify the code to match.
|
||||
|
||||
Note the context/background should be written in the present tense.

# ADR {ADR-NUMBER}: {TITLE}
|
||||
|
||||
## Changelog
|
||||
* {date}: {changelog}
|
||||
|
||||
## Context
|
||||
> This section contains all the context one needs to understand the current state, and why there is a problem. It should be as succinct as possible and introduce the high level idea behind the solution.
|
||||
|
||||
## Decision
|
||||
> This section explains all of the details of the proposed solution, including implementation details.
|
||||
It should also describe affects / corollary items that may need to be changed as a part of this.
|
||||
If the proposed change will be large, please also indicate a way to do the change to maximize ease of review.
|
||||
(e.g. the optimal split of things to do between separate PR's)
|
||||
|
||||
## Status
|
||||
> A decision may be "proposed" if it hasn't been agreed upon yet, or "accepted" once it is agreed upon. If a later ADR changes or reverses a decision, it may be marked as "deprecated" or "superseded" with a reference to its replacement.
|
||||
|
||||
{Deprecated|Proposed|Accepted}
|
||||
|
||||
## Consequences
|
||||
> This section describes the consequences, after applying the decision. All consequences should be summarized here, not just the "positive" ones.
|
||||
|
||||
### Positive
|
||||
|
||||
### Negative
|
||||
|
||||
### Neutral
|
||||
|
||||
## References
|
||||
> Are there any relevant PR comments, issues that led up to this, or articles referrenced for why we made the given design choice? If so link them here!
